L. Marie Schoenthal

April 30, 1930 — April 9, 2009

L. Marie Schoenthal, 78, of Waukon, IA, died Thursday, April 9, 2009, at the Good Samaritan Center in Waukon. Funeral services will be held Monday, April 13th, at 11:00 AM at Zion United Church of Christ in Waukon, with Rev. Marie Paterik officiating. Burial will be held in Oakland Cemetery, Waukon. Friends may call from 3:00 - 7:00 PM Sunday at Martin Funeral Home in Waukon.

Luella Marie Schoenthal was born on April 30, 1930 in rural Luana, IA, the daughter of Harold and Grace (Hammon) Schlitter. She was confirmed at Zion United Church of Christ in Waukon and graduated from Waukon High School in 1948. On May 28, 1948 she married Curtis Schoenthal at Zion United Church of Christ parsonage. Marie was a member of Zion United Church of Christ where she was active in the ladies groups and taught Sunday school. She was also a member of the Hospital Auxiliary and was a 4H leader. Marie enjoyed cooking, baking, reading, crocheting, working on jigsaw and crossword puzzles, watching bird's especially cardinals. She also enjoyed spending time with her family.

Survivors include her husband, Curtis of Waukon; her children, Cheryl (Glen) Grady of Neillsville, WI, Jerry (Carol) Schoenthal of Waukon, Kaye (Jeff) Engelhardt of Charles City, IA and Todd (Teresa) Schoenthal of Stoughton, WI; 11 grandchildren; 5 great-grandchildren; 2 sisters, Della Leppert of Lansing, IA and Sharyn (Kenny) Schleisman (sister), Lake City, IA; and 2 brothers, Dean Schlitter of Waukon, and Harlan (Patsy) Schlitter of Lansing, IA and many nieces and nephews. She is preceded in death by her parents; a sister, Carol Schlitter; a brother, Keith Schlitter and a brother-in-law, Howard Leppert.


Honorary casketbearers are her granddaughters, Jennifer Schmitt, Julia Schoenthal, Edie Kay Schwarz. Casketbearers are grandsons, Brandon, Blaine, Bryce and Brett Grady, Ed and John Schoenthal, Mitch and Kirk Engelhardt.
